ABSTRACT Wireless power transfer (WPT) systems with constant voltage (CV) output function are widely used in various fields due to their stable performance, strong compatibility, and high safety. However, existing WPT systems with multiple specifications CV output have many problems, including cross‐coupling between multiple coils, low system space utilization, and complex closed‐loop control. To this end, this article proposes a WPT system with two specifications CV output. By switching between two fixed operating frequencies, the system can be equivalently configured as two typical compensation structures: CLC‐S and S‐LCC, thereby achieving two different specifications of CV output and zero phase angle (ZPA) operation. The proposed system can provide a simple and reliable solution for industrial application scenarios that require multiple CV outputs and has the advantage of not requiring complex closed‐loop control design and tedious system design. Finally, a verification test prototype with CV output of 40 and 70 V is built, and the experimental results verified the feasibility of the theoretical analysis.
